The Clinton City Council meeting on September 8, 2026, focused primarily on the annexation and zoning of a 155-acre parcel of land near 2425 North and 45500 West. The council discussed the challenges of developing the land, including lot sizes constrained by the parcel's dimensions, and the need for a road access that the developer, Nelson Homes, must provide. The council approved the annexation ordinance, annexation agreement with amended fencing provisions, and zoning ordinance unanimously. The zoning includes predominantly agricultural (A1) designation with some residential multifamily (RM) zoning restricted to prohibit multifamily housing. The council emphasized protecting existing agricultural uses and balancing development with community concerns. Additionally, the council appointed Corey Christensen as the new city treasurer, replacing the retiring Steve Hubard. Other procurement-related discussions included consideration of purchasing a $20,000 GPS-based machine for park maintenance, with potential cost savings in seasonal labor, and updates on infrastructure projects such as a decorative steel fence for a bridge funded by a grant. The meeting also included recognition of long-serving city employees and public comments on development impacts.
